Private Joshua M. Bentley, a farmer from Sadsburyville, Pa.; enlisted at age 21 on Aug. 30, 1861, for 3 yrs.; in Company B, 97th Pennsylvania Volunteer Infantry. He was discharged on surgeon's certificate at Hilton Head, S. C, on Jan. 10, 1862.

From the "History of the Ninety-seventh regiment, Pennsylvania volunteer infantry", By Isaiah Price

And from service records it seems he then enlisted in Company K, 124th Pennsylvania Volunteer Infantry on August 14, 1862 and mustered out with his company on May 17, 1863. On June 30, 1863 he enlisted with Myer's Independent Company of Pennsylvania Cavalry for emergency service during the Gettysburg Campaign. He mustered out on July 31, 1863.

Finally he enlisted in Company P, 192nd Pennsylvania Volunteer Infantry ( 100 Day) on July 19, 1864 and was transferred to Company A, (1 year) 192nd Pennsylvania Volunteer Infantry. He was again discharged on Surgeon's certificate on June 6, 1865.

His Parents were James , born in 1781 and Sarah, born in 1800, both in Pennsylvania.
Joshua was listed as being born in 1838 or 1841. According to the 97th Pa. History, he could have been born in 1839 or 1840 in order to have been 21 in August 1861. His Parents, especially his Father, were older than normal when he was born and they may have increased his age for the 1850 censures just for looks. At any Rate, Joshua lived an unusual life.
